Have all of the Beatles died?

No. Just half. John Lennon was shot by a deranged fan on December 8, 1980. (age 40) George Harrison died on November 29, 2001 (age 58). Still alive as of 2016 are Paul McCartney (born June 18, 1942) and Ringo Starr (born July 7, 1940).
